The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ring Azure Machine Learning sk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 14 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
14 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 568 636 642
Rank change year-on-year +68 +6 +188
Permanent jobs citing Azure Machine Learning 49 43 38
As % of all permanent jobs in England 0.093% 0.089% 0.077%
As % of the Cloud Services category 0.26% 0.24% 0.19%
Number of salaries quoted 30 30 24
10th Percentile £38,750 £51,500 £51,250
25th Percentile £45,000 £59,375 £58,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£79,500 £80,000 £72,500
Median % change year-on-year -0.63% +10.34% -
75th Percentile £94,375 £100,000 £88,313
90th Percentile £95,500 £103,875 £131,250
UK median annual salary £83,000 £70,000 £65,000
% change year-on-year +18.57% +7.69% -7.14%
